Check Digit Verification of cas no

The CAS Registry Mumber 215655-75-7 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 2,1,5,6,5 and 5 respectively; the second part has 2 digits, 7 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 215655-75:
(8*2)+(7*1)+(6*5)+(5*6)+(4*5)+(3*5)+(2*7)+(1*5)=137
137 % 10 = 7
So 215655-75-7 is a valid CAS Registry Number.

Synthesis and herbicidal activities of methyl-1-(2,4- dichlorophenoxyacetoxy)alkylphosphonate monosalts

He, Hong Wu,Wang, Tao,Yuan, Jun Lin

, p. 2608 - 2613 (2007/10/03)

A series of 1-(2,4-dichlorophenoxyacetoxy)alkylphosphonic acid dimethyl esters 5 and its corresponding phosphonate monosalts 6 were synthesized as potential herbicide. The phosphonate monosalts can be prepared from 1-(2,4-dichlorophenoxyacetoxy)alkylphosphonic acid dimethyl esters 5, which were synthesized by the condensation of O,O-dimethyl-1-hydroxyalkylphosphonates with dichlorophenoxyacetic chloride. This method provides a simple and efficient procedure for the synthesis of phosphonate derivatives containing sensitive groups to acid, base or water such as carboxylate ester bond; and the herbicidal activity of title compounds was evaluated in a set of experiments in greenhouse. Most of the compounds exhibited notable herbicidal activity.

Simple and improved preparation of α-oxophosphonate monolithium salts

Wang, Tao,Hong, Wu He

, p. 2081 - 2089 (2007/10/03)

Some α-OxoPhosphonate monolithium salts were synthesized by a facile one-step procedure. In this way, α-(2,4-dichlorophenoxyacetoxy)alkyl phosphonic acid dimethyl esters 5 can be transformed into the corresponding phosophonate monolithium salts 6 without influence on the carboxylic ester group under mild conditions.

Synthesis and dealkylation of 1 -(dichloro-phenoxyacetoxy) alkyl phosphonates

He, Hongwu,Liu, Xufeng,Hu, Liming,Wang, Siquan,Liu, Zhaojie

, p. 633 - 636 (2007/10/03)

Using the silylation procedure with chlorotrimethylsilane/sodium iodide followed by alcoholysis, 1-(dichlorophenoxy acetoxy)alkyl phosphonic acid dimethyl esters can be transformed into the parent phosphonic acids without influence on carboxylate ester group.
